Winning Talent: 5 Ways to Build a Powerful Employer Brand

November 25, 2025

A high salary is no longer enough. To get the best people, you need a strong employer brand. This is your company’s reputation as a great place to work. It includes the opinion of current and past staff. A positive brand helps you beat the competition. It makes recruiting easier and saves you money. Here are five practical steps to attract the talent you want.

1. Let Employees Tell Your Story

Job seekers trust your team over your marketing. Employee reviews are essential for candidates. They check sites like Review.jobs, Glassdoor and Indeed first. You must manage your presence on these platforms. Read all feedback and use it. Respond to reviews, good and bad, professionally. Addressing criticism shows accountability. It proves you value employee input. This honesty builds trust and makes you attractive.

2. Share Your True Company Culture

Your work culture makes you unique. It is your values and how teams work together. Show candidates what your culture is really like. Go beyond the standard mission statement. Use social media for behind-the-scenes looks. Share photos from team events. Highlight employee successes. Post short videos of a normal workday. Feature employee stories on your website. Candidates need to see real people. This helps them decide if they are a good fit.

3. Perfect the Candidate Experience

Every interaction shapes your reputation. A bad hiring process can cause damage. Make the experience seamless and respectful. Start with a simple, easy application process. Give candidates clear updates promptly. Be polite and respectful in all interviews. Always follow up, even for rejections. A positive experience creates brand advocates. They will speak highly of your company.

4. Create Employee Brand Advocates

Your current staff are powerful recruiters. They become ambassadors when proud of their work. Their authentic stories are highly credible. Help your team share their experiences. Create a strong employee referral program. Make sharing job openings easy for them. Celebrate your employees and their wins. Feeling valued makes them share positive experiences. This attracts more like-minded talent.

5. Offer Clear Growth Opportunities

Top talent wants a fulfilling career, not just a job. They look for companies that invest in staff. Offering a clear path for advancement is very appealing. Be transparent about growth in listings and interviews. Highlight training and mentorship programs. Share examples of internal promotions. Show employees can move up within the company. A visible future gives you a major advantage.
